Materials

  • 2 cups fine sand
  • 1 cup cornstarch
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1/4 cup dish soap
  • Food coloring (optional)
  • Mixing bowl
  • Measuring cups

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Combine the Dry Ingredients

  • In a mixing bowl, combine 2 cups of fine sand and 1 cup of cornstarch.
  • Stir the mixture with your hands or a spoon until well blended.

Step 2: Prepare the Wet Ingredients

  • In a separate bowl, mix 1/2 cup of water and 1/4 cup of dish soap.
  • If you want colored sand, add a few drops of food coloring to the wet mixture.

Step 3: Mix Wet and Dry Ingredients

  • Gradually pour the wet mixture into the dry ingredients.
  • Use your hands to knead the mixture together until it starts to clump and resembles a dough-like consistency.

Step 4: Achieve Desired Texture

  • If the mixture feels too dry, add a little more water, one teaspoon at a time.
  • If it’s too wet, add a pinch more cornstarch or sand.

Tips & Variations

  • Add Glitter: For some sparkle, mix in glitter during the kneading phase.
  • Scent It: Add a few drops of essential oil for a pleasant aroma.
  • Different Colors: Divide the mixture and use various food coloring for a multi-colored effect.
  • Add Texture: Incorporate small beads or mini shells to enhance the sensory experience.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I use regular sand instead of fine sand?
A: Yes, but fine sand gives a smoother texture and better sensory experience.

Q: How do I store my Kinetic Sand?
A: Keep it in an airtight container to maintain moisture and prevent it from drying out.

Q: What if my Kinetic Sand is too sticky?
A: Add a bit more cornstarch until you reach the desired consistency.

Q: Is this safe for young children?
A: Yes, all ingredients are non-toxic, but supervision is always recommended for very young children.
